#668c77 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#668c77 is composed of 40% red, 54.9% green and 46.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 27.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 15% yellow and 45.1% black. It has a hue angle of 146.8 degrees, a saturation of 15.7% and a lightness of 47.5%. #668c77 color hex could be obtained by blending #ccffee with #001900.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

Shades and Tints of #668c77

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030403 is the darkest color, while #f7faf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#668c77

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#797979 is the less saturated color, while #09e96d is the most saturated one.
